当前位置:首页 > 编程技术 > 正文

卡尔曼滤波p0是什么

卡尔曼滤波p0是什么

在卡尔曼滤波中,( p_0 通常指的是系统的初始状态估计的协方差矩阵。卡尔曼滤波是一种用于从一系列不完整、有噪声的测量中估计动态系统的状态的算法。具体来说:状态估计...

在卡尔曼滤波中,( p_0 ) 通常指的是系统的初始状态估计的协方差矩阵。卡尔曼滤波是一种用于从一系列不完整、有噪声的测量中估计动态系统的状态的算法。

具体来说:

状态估计:卡尔曼滤波试图估计一个系统在某一时刻的状态,这个状态可能是一个向量,包含了多个变量。

协方差矩阵:协方差矩阵是描述随机变量之间关系的一个矩阵,它反映了估计状态的不确定性。在卡尔曼滤波中,协方差矩阵用来表示对系统状态的估计精度。

因此,( p_0 ) 通常表示在滤波开始之前,对系统初始状态的估计的不确定性。这个初始协方差矩阵的选择对滤波器的性能有重要影响,因为它决定了滤波器在处理第一个测量值之前对系统状态的先验知识。

例如,如果系统是静态的,且没有任何先验信息,那么 ( p_0 ) 可能会被设置为一个较大的矩阵,表示对初始状态的不确定性很高。随着滤波过程的进行,协方差矩阵会根据新的测量值和系统的动态特性进行更新,从而逐渐减小对状态的不确定性估计。

最新文章